I have a long list of names with many duplicate entries. I would like to apply alternate color coding via conditional format to separate different group names, something similar to the alternate row coloring in conditional format (with the use of function MOD(ROW(),2)=0) but rather on group name similarities. For example, in a column, I have:
AA
AA
AAA
AAA
AAB
Using conditional format, I?d like to mark the 3 rows containing AA & AAB with green background and leave the 2 rows in between containing AAA in white.
